If you have been having issues upgrading to the latest patch released almost 3 weeks ago, Motorola released an updated version last night.

The install file is almost twice the size as the original. They announced that previous successful installs will not need to re-apply this patch.

Directly from the Forum Manager @ Motorola, quote,

"We've uploaded a new update. If you were unable to update previously to
45.3.6 you should now be able to. The update is twice as big now so
updating over Wifi is suggested. Those on 45.3.6 have no other action
required at this time.

Thanks again for everyone's patience over the last two weeks.
